Transaction 524289bb177c9d3839aec3076b731c11937f338c92f55ba802d569e0c19fe0bd

1 Input
2 Outputs
  • 524289bb177c9d3839aec3076b731c11937f338c92f55ba802d569e0c19fe0bd:0
  • value  1298891
    address  34aS5FgDztdHgNxPTfXbpQABUDECppPn1F
  • 524289bb177c9d3839aec3076b731c11937f338c92f55ba802d569e0c19fe0bd:1
  • value  6964308
    address  1Ca5TBtnsm2wj32W1MPEVfQtmEekr3QcQA